How they compare
Croatia currently reports 7.0% against 7.0% in Bolivia, Plurinational State of, a difference of 0.0%.
The two have swapped places 3 times across 22 shared years of data; in 1999 it was Bolivia, Plurinational State of ahead.
Bolivia, Plurinational State of ranks 69th and Croatia ranks 68th of 132 countries.
Across the 4 decades both report, Bolivia, Plurinational State of averaged higher in 3 and Croatia in 1.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Bolivia, Plurinational State of | Croatia |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 8.7% | 0.2% | 8.4% | Bolivia, Plurinational State of |
| 2000s | 6.0% | 3.3% | 2.7% | Bolivia, Plurinational State of |
| 2010s | 8.0% | 4.4% | 3.7% | Bolivia, Plurinational State of |
| 2020s | 7.0% | 7.0% | 0.0% | Croatia |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
